Default IA2 509 shortblock

509 CID short block
IA2 block 4.365 bore
Complete rotating assembly from Butler Performance
Scat 4340 Forged Crankshaft, 4.25” stroke 3” mains
Callies Compstar 4340 Forged H-Beam Rods, 6.800", ARP L19 rod bolts
Ross Pistons. See picture for specs
Solid roller cam: See picture for specs.


$6K plus shipping from 78664
